Description

An alteration of a written instrument is a change in language of the instrument that is made by one of the parties to the instrument who is entitled to make the change. Any material alteration of a written instrument, after its execution, made by the owner or holder of the instrument, without the consent of the party to be charged, renders the instrument void as to the nonconsenting party. The party to be charged refers to that party or parties against whom enforcement of a contract or instrument is sought. If a party consents to the alteration, the instrument will not be rendered invalid as to that party.

The Virgin Islands Ratification of Re-Execution of Recorded Instrument With Alterations is a legal process that involves making changes or modifications to a previously recorded document in order to correct errors, update information, or comply with new requirements. This process ensures that the instrument accurately reflects the intentions of the parties involved. In cases where alterations need to be made to a recorded instrument in the Virgin Islands, a Ratification of Re-Execution is necessary. This document serves as an official confirmation and approval of the alterations made, providing verification and legal certainty. Different types of Virgin Islands Ratification of Re-Execution of Recorded Instrument With Alterations may include: 1. Real Estate Documents: This type of Ratification of Re-Execution may occur in cases where changes need to be made to property deeds, mortgages, or leases. For example, if there was a factual error in the legal description of a property, a Ratification of Re-Execution could be filed to correct the mistake. 2. Business Contracts: When alterations are needed in contracts, such as partnership agreements or sales agreements, a Ratification of Re-Execution is used to reflect the changes accurately. This ensures that all parties involved are aware of and agree to the modifications made. 3. Financial Instruments: In situations where errors occur in recorded financial documents, like promissory notes or loan agreements, a Ratification of Re-Execution can be employed to rectify the mistakes. This reaffirms the validity of the amended instrument and provides clarity to all parties involved. 4. Estate Planning Documents: Alterations may also be required in estate planning instruments such as wills or trusts. If amendments are necessary due to changes in beneficiaries, guardianship preferences, or asset distribution, a Ratification of Re-Execution is utilized to ensure the updated instrument reflects the testator's intentions accurately.
